Jean-Luc thought much the movie's humour often relied heavily on obscure Belgian (or occasionally European) references.

He's right we missed a level of humour (at least all those he explained we had missed), but I suspect foreigners just saw a more universal level to the movie where Belgian saw a more Belgium-centric "commentary" (much as happened with Les Invasions Barbares. There are full of Québec-centric elements in it that foreigners miss - eg: all the health system details it targets - but not distracted by the specific shots Arcand took at this and that they see the universal resonance of the movie's situations better than us)

Jean-Luc was also weirdly claiming Belgian humour doesn't export well, but we were quoting him back all the examples of Belgian humour we appreciate (from BD to stand up comics and so on) to show him how wrong he was on that!
